Rather, learn the indication that show your hot water heater is on its last leg before it completely collapses. Call your plumber to do repair work before your equipment entirely stops working and leakages anywhere when you discover these six red flags.
Experiencing Variations in Temperature Level
Your hot water heater has a thermostat, as well as the water produced must stay around that very same temperature you establish for the system. If your water ends up being also hot or as well cool all of an unexpected, it can mean that your water heating unit thermostat is no much longer doing its work. So first, examination points out by utilizing a pen and also tape. Inspect to see later on if the marking moves on its very own. It means your heater is unstable if it does.
Producing Insufficient Hot Water
If there is insufficient hot water for you and your family members, yet you have not changed your consumption behaviors, then that's the indication that your water heater is failing. Generally, expanding families and an extra restroom indicate that you have to scale approximately a larger device to fulfill your demands.
However, when every little thing is the same, yet your hot water heater all of a sudden does not satisfy your warm water needs, take into consideration an expert inspection since your machine is not doing to standard.
Seeing Leakages and Puddles
Check to screws, connectors, as well as pipelines when you see a water leakage. You may just require to tighten up some of them. If you see puddles gathered at the base of the home heating device, you must call for an instant evaluation since it shows you've got an active leak that might be a concern with your container itself or the pipes.
Hearing Strange Seems
When uncommon seem like touching and also knocking on your equipment, this indicates sediment buildup. It is akin to sedimentary rocks, which are difficult and also make a great deal of sound when banging versus metal. If left unattended, these pieces can develop rips on the steel, creating leaks.
You can still save your water heater by draining it as well as cleansing it. Simply be mindful because dealing with this is harmful, whether it is a gas or electric system.
Noticing Stinky or gloomy Water
Does your water unexpectedly have an odor like rotten eggs and also look dirty? If you scent something unusual, your hot water heater could be acting up. Your water must be fresh and clean smelling as previously. Otherwise, you could have rust buildup and bacteria contamination. It implies the built-in anode pole in your machine is no longer doing its work, so you need it replaced stat.
Aging Past Standard Life Expectancy
If your hot water heater is greater than ten years old, you should think about changing it. That's the all-natural lifespan of this maker! With correct upkeep, you can extend it for a couple of even more years. On the other hand, without a routine tune-up, the life expectancy can be shorter. You may think about hot water heater replacement if you understand your hot water heater is old, paired with the various other issues discussed over.

Recognizing the Signs of a Damaged Water Heater
Winter may be mostly behind us but having hot water in our homes is a necessity year-round. A broken water heater can be a time-consuming and costly problem.
Recognizing the signs of a water heater in distress, and knowing what to do about it, is the best way to avoid a full-blown water heater "meltdown."
Sediment buildup, rust, and high water pressure are some of the most common causes of water heater failure. Improper installation or equipment sizing are other commonly found issues. A leak can occur near the supply line which can cause damage to dry wall or flooring.
Like any appliance, frequent checks can prevent your water heater from becoming a big problem. Try to set an annual reminder to check for water pooling around your water heater and to tighten any loose fittings you might find. The quicker the issue is resolved, the less damage it will cause in the end.
If you do find signs that your water heater is broken or about to burst, the first thing to do is to shut it off. For gas water heaters, twist the dial at the top of the thermostat from ON to OFF. If it’s an electric heater, switch the circuit breaker to OFF.
Once the water heater is turned off follow these steps:
- Turn off the water supply.
- Completely drain the water heater.
- Open the pressure relief valve.
- Rinse the water heater with cold water when the unit has finished draining.
